Books Included in This Collection:
Self Compassion
Kristin Neff distills years of research into practical steps. It teaches the three core components—self-kindness, common humanity, and mindful awareness—and invites daily practice through exercises, journaling prompts, and audio downloads. The tone is supportive and nonjudgmental, designed to help readers quiet self-criticism and replace it with a warm, resilient inner voice. Readers learn to respond to setbacks with curiosity rather than harsh self-judgment, improving mood, motivation, and coping in work, relationships, and health. This accessible guide is ideal for curious beginners and seasoned self-help readers alike, offering a clear path to lasting wellbeing.
The Compassionate Mind
The Compassionate Mind offers a clear, science-informed pathway to calm the mind by cultivating compassion. Paul Gilbert explains the brain's threat-response system and provides concrete exercises to activate soothing, affiliative circuits. The book blends psychology, neuroscience, and practical guidance to help readers reframe self-talk, reduce self-criticism, and create kinder inner dialogues. With approachable language and real-life scenarios, it supports readers in applying Compassion Focused Therapy principles to anxiety, depression, and everyday stress, while strengthening relationships through greater empathy and warmth. This title complements Neff’s work by expanding the practical toolkit for emotional regulation and social connection.

About the Author:
Kristin Neff is a pioneering researcher and author in self-compassion, whose work popularised the concept of treating oneself with kindness and understanding. Her writings have helped countless readers and professionals adopt kinder inner voices and more resilient mindsets. Paul Gilbert is a renowned psychologist and the founder of Compassion Focused Therapy, renowned for his insights into the brain's threat and soothing systems and how compassion can transform mental health.
